Zobraziť: 0 Autor: Editor stránok Publikovať Čas: 2025-06-13 Pôvod: Miesto
Za nespočetnými automatizovanými systémami, ktoré bezchybne regulujú teplotu, udržiavajú presný tlak alebo držia motor konštantnou rýchlosťou, je elegantný a výkonný algoritmus v práci potichu. Často sa opisuje ako „Modern Industrial Workhorse, “, ale mnohí, ktorí majú úžitok z jeho presnosti, úplne nechápu, ako funguje. Mnoho automatizovaných procesov, ak by zostali nekontrolované, by trpí divokou nestabilitou, neustále prekročením svojich cieľov alebo vykazovaním pomalých, neefektívnych reakcií. Pre tieto výzvy nie je manuálna kontrola jednoducho možnosťou.
To je miesto, kde prichádza proporcionálny integrálny derivát (algoritmus riadenia PID). Už takmer storočie zostane najpoužívanejším a najdôveryhodnejším algoritmom na vytváranie stabilných, efektívnych a spoľahlivých automatizovaných systémov. Táto príručka bude demystifikovať tento základný koncept. Rozložíme presne to, čo je algoritmus riadenia PID, ako každá z jej troch základných komponentov funguje v harmónii, prečo je to také rozhodujúce pre moderné zariadenia ako Variabilná frekvenčná jednotka a ako pristupovať k kritickému umeniu ladenia pre optimálny výkon. Pochopenie tohto algoritmu je kľúčom k odomknutiu vyššej úrovne riadenia procesu.
Aby ste pochopili algoritmus riadenia PID, musíte najprv pochopiť jeho základnú funkciu: udržiavať požadovaný 'požadovaný bod ' inteligentným riadením výstupu systému. Je to zlatý štandard pre kontrolu spätnej väzby v uzavretej slučke.
Predstavte si, že si chcete udržiavať teplotu nádrže na vodu pri presne 70 ° C. Táto 70 ° C je vaša požadovaná hodnota. Teplotný senzor v nádrži poskytuje aktuálnu teplotu, ktorá je procesnou premennou. Algoritmus riadenia PID nepretržite vypočíta hodnotu 'Error ', čo je jednoducho rozdiel medzi požadovanou hodnotou a procesnou premennou (Error = SEENToint - procesná premenná).
Celým účelom riadiaceho algoritmu PID je manipulovať s riadiacim výstupom (napríklad vykurovacím prvkom) takým spôsobom, že túto chybu riadi čo najrýchlejšie a hladko nulovo. Dosahuje to prostredníctvom váženého súčtu troch odlišných kontrolných akcií: proporcionálne, integrálne a derivát. Algoritmus riadenia PID je majstrovským dielom dynamickej reakcie.
Proporcionálny termín je primárnou hnacou silou algoritmu riadenia PID. Generuje riadiaci výstup, ktorý je priamo úmerný veľkosti aktuálnej chyby.
Ako to funguje: veľká chyba vedie k veľkej nápravnej akcii. Malá chyba má za následok malú nápravnú akciu.
Analógia: Myslite na to ako na plynový pedál vo vašom aute. Čím ďalej je vaša aktuálna rýchlosť pod hranicou rýchlosti (požadovaná hodnota), tým ťažšie stlačíte pedál. Táto proporcionálna akcia poskytuje počiatočnú, silnú reakciu na správne odchýlky.
Samotná proporcionálna kontrola má však často obmedzenie. V mnohých systémoch dosiahne bod, v ktorom nápravná akcia nestačí na to, aby úplne odstránila chybu, čo vedie k malému, ale pretrvávajúcemu „chybe v ustálenom stave.
Integrálny termín sa zameriava na históriu chyby. Neustále zhŕňa alebo integruje hodnotu chyby v priebehu času.
Ako to funguje: Pokiaľ pretrváva nenulová chyba, integrálny termín bude naďalej rásť, čím sa k výstupu pridá čoraz viac nápravnej sily. Táto akcia je špeciálne navrhnutá tak, aby eliminovala chybu v ustálenom stave, ktorý zostal pri proporcionálnom riadení.
Analógia: jazdíte do kopca a proporcionálna reakcia vašej tempomatu nie je dosť silná na udržanie rýchlostného limitu. Auto sa usadí rýchlosťou 2 km / h pod požadovanou hodnotou. Integrálna súčasť algoritmu riadenia PID si všimne túto pretrvávajúcu chybu v priebehu niekoľkých sekúnd, hromadí ju a povie motora, aby pridal len trochu viac energie, až kým auto nie je presne v rýchlostnom limite a zostane tam.
Integrálna akcia zaisťuje neuveriteľnú presnosť, ale ak je jeho zisk nastavený príliš vysoký, môže to viesť k prekročeniu požadovanej hodnoty. Účinnosť celého algoritmu riadenia PID závisí od vyváženia tohto pojmu.
Derivátový termín je najnáročnejšou časťou riadiaceho algoritmu PID. Nepozerá sa na aktuálnu chybu alebo minulé chyby; Namiesto toho sa zameriava na mieru zmeny chyby.
Ako to funguje: Derivátový termín očakáva budúce správanie chyby. Ak sa chyba uzatvára na nule veľmi rýchlo, derivátový výraz aplikuje na výstup brzdovú alebo tlmenú silu, aby sa zabránilo tomu, aby systém preletel okolo požadovanej hodnoty.
Analógia: Keď sa vaše auto rýchlo blíži k požadovanej rýchlosti, inštinktívne uvoľníte plynový pedál skôr, ako sa dostanete, aby ste zaistili hladké, mäkké pristátie priamo na cieľ. To je presne to, čo robí derivátový pojem. Tlmí reakciu, znižuje prekročenie a zlepšuje stabilitu systému.
Aj keď je výkonná, derivátová kontrola je vysoko citlivá na šum merania zo senzorov. V systémoch s „Juby “ spätnou väzbou môže spôsobiť nevyspytateľné správanie, a preto je niekedy vynechané, čo vedie k ovládači PI. Avšak pre úplný algoritmus riadenia PID je tento prediktívny prvok kľúčom k vysokému výkonu.
Implementácia dobre vyladeného algoritmu riadenia PID nie je iba akademickým cvičením; Poskytuje hmatateľné, merateľné výhody, ktoré sú rozhodujúce pre moderný priemysel. Správne vykonaný algoritmus riadenia PID je menič hry.
Zvýšená presnosť: Hlavným prínosom je schopnosť drasticky znížiť medzeru medzi požadovanou požadovanou hodnotou a skutočnou premennou procesu, čo vedie k konzistentnej kvalite produktu a spoľahlivému výkonu. Algoritmus riadenia PID to umožňuje.
Vylepšená stabilita: Dobre vyladený algoritmus regulácie PID transformuje chaotický, oscilujúci proces na hladký a stabilný. Krúti výkyvy, ktoré by inak mohli poškodiť vybavenie alebo zničiť výrobky.
Zachovanie energie: Vyhýbaním sa konštantnej nadmernej korekcii a horúčkovité cyklovanie regulácie ON/OFF, algoritmus regulácie PID zabezpečuje, že motory, ohrievače a ventily využívajú iba presné množstvo potrebnej energie. To vedie k výraznému zníženiu prevádzkových nákladov.
Znížené opotrebenie: Hladké, riadené úpravy poskytované riadiacim algoritmom PID sú oveľa jemnejšie na mechanických komponentoch, ako sú ventily, čerpadlá a prevodovky, ako náhle štarty a zastavenia. To sa priamo premieta do dlhšej životnosti zariadení a nižších nákladoch na údržbu.
Úplná automatizácia: Algoritmus riadenia PID efektívne automatizuje komplexné regulačné úlohy, uvoľňuje ľudských operátorov a dosahuje úroveň konzistencie, ktorú nie je možné manuálne replikovať.
Jedna z najbežnejších a najvýkonnejších aplikácií algoritmu riadenia PID je dnes v a VFD (jednotka premennej frekvencie). Táto kombinácia spôsobila revolúciu v odvetviach od HVAC po úpravu vody.
VFD je zariadenie, ktoré riadi rýchlosť striedavého motora zmenou frekvencie elektrickej energie, ktorú dodáva. Samotný VFD beží v režime 'Open-Loop ' jednoducho pošle príkaz pre konkrétnu rýchlosť.
Aby sme vytvorili inteligentný, samoregulačný systém, zavádzame slučku spätnej väzby. Prevodník-napríklad ako senzor tlaku, prietok alebo teplotná sonda-merania procesnej premennej a odošle signál spätnej väzby (typicky analógový signál 4-20MA alebo 0-10VDC) späť do VFD. Väčšina moderných jednotiek VFD má vstavaný algoritmus riadenia PID. Táto interná funkcia riadenia PID sa stáva mozgom prevádzky, pomocou spätnej väzby prevodníka na automatickú úpravu rýchlosti motora tak, aby sa udržal požadovaný bod.
Uvádzame s bežným scenárom: systém posilňovacieho čerpadla, ktorý si musí udržiavať konštantný tlak vody 50 psi v inštalácii budovy.
Scenár bez PID: čerpadlo by bolo buď vypnuté alebo bežalo 100% rýchlosťou. To by spôsobilo masívne tlakové hroty (vodné kladivo), vyžadovalo by sa veľký tlakový nádrž na tlmenie systému a bolo neuveriteľne neefektívne.
Scenár s algoritmom riadenia PID vo VFD:
Nastavenie: Tlakový prevodník je nainštalovaný na vodnom potrubí a zapojený do analógového vstupu VFD. Požadovaná požadovaná hodnota 50 psi je naprogramovaná do VFD.
Akcia: Niekto otvára kohútik a tlak klesne na 45 psi. Prevodník odošle signál do VFD označujúceho kvapku.
Odpoveď: Interný riadiaci algoritmus PID VFD vypočíta veľkú chybu. Proporčný termín sa okamžite začne, čo spôsobí, že VFD rýchlo zvýši rýchlosť motora. Integrálny termín začína hromadiť chybu, aby sa zabezpečilo, že sa neuspokojuje pod 50 psi.
Stabilizácia: Keď sa tlak rýchlo blíži k požadovanej hodnote 50 PSI, derivátový termín riadiaceho algoritmu PID predpokladá príchod a povie motora, aby sa uvoľnil, čo bráni prekročeniu. VFD potom dokonale moduluje rýchlosť motora, aby udržal tlak stabilný pri presne 50 psi, bez ohľadu na to, koľko kohútikov je otvorených. Toto použitie algoritmu regulácie PID a VFD eliminuje potrebu komplexných ventilov regulácie mechanického tlaku a šetrí obrovské množstvo energie.
Synergia medzi algoritmom riadenia PID a VFD sa tam nezastaví. Najnovší trend zahŕňa ďalšiu vrstvu optimalizácie. Akonáhle algoritmus riadenia PID stabilizuje rýchlosť motora, aby uspokojila požiadavku procesu, môže prevziať pokročilý algoritmus control “.
Tento sekundárny algoritmus inteligentne a postupne znižuje napätie , ktoré sa dodáva do motora pri tejto stabilnej rýchlosti. Neustále monitoruje parametre motora, ako je sklz a prúd, aby našli absolútne minimálne napätie potrebné na zabezpečenie potrebného krútiaceho momentu. Znížením magnetického toku v jadre motora môže táto metóda znížiť straty jadra motora a dosiahnuť ďalšie 2 až 10% v úsporách energie na vrchole úspor, ktoré už poskytli regulácia PID a VFD. Toto je ukážkový príklad moderného algoritmu riadenia PID, ktorý pracuje v zhode s inou inteligentnou logikou.
Algoritmus riadenia PID je taký dobrý ako jeho ladenie. 'Tuning ' je proces nastavovania optimálnych hodnoty zisku pre výrazy P, I a D. Cieľom je dosiahnuť rýchlu reakciu na zmeny s minimálnym prekročením a bez oscilácie. Toto je pravdepodobne najdôležitejší aspekt implementácie algoritmu riadenia PID.
Nesprávne hodnoty zisku môžu zhoršiť systém, ako by mať vôbec kontrolu.
Zlý stav ladenia | vedúci správanie systému |
---|---|
Proporcionálne (P) získanie príliš vysoké | Systém sa stáva agresívnym a divoko osciluje okolo požadovanej hodnoty, nikdy sa nezosadá. |
Integrálne (i) získanie príliš vysoko | Systém výrazne prekročí požadovanú hodnotu a usadí sa veľmi dlho. |
Derivát (d) zisk príliš vysoký | Systém sa stáva 'Twitchy ' a je citlivý na akýkoľvek šum senzorov, čo vedie k nestabilite. |
Aj keď na mnohých moderných ovládačoch existujú funkcie automatického ladenia, pochopenie procesu manuálneho ladenia je neoceniteľnou zručnosťou. Metóda Ziegler-Nichols je klasický inžiniersky prístup k nájdeniu dobrých počiatočných hodnôt pre váš algoritmus riadenia PID.
Začnite s nulou: Začnite nastavením integrálu (i) a derivátu (d) zisku hodnoty na nulu. Tým sa ovládač premení na proporcionálny radič.
Zvýšte proporcionálny zisk (P): Po spustení systému pomaly zvyšujte zisk P. Ako to urobíte, systém sa začne kmitať. Pokračujte v zvyšovaní p, až kým systém nedosiahne bod, v ktorom osciluje stabilnou, stabilnou a nepretržitou rýchlosťou. Táto hodnota P sa nazýva 'konečný zisk ' (ku).
Zmerajte obdobie oscilácie: Zatiaľ čo systém neustále kmituje, zmerajte čas potrebný na jednu úplnú vlnu oscilácie (z jedného vrcholu do druhého). Tento čas je 'konečné obdobie ' (tu).
Vypočítajte zisky: Teraz použite zavedené vzorce Ziegler-Nichols na výpočet vašich počiatočných hodnôt zisku. Pre štandardný algoritmus riadenia PID:
P zisk = 0,6 * ku
ZÍSKAM = 2 * p zisk / tu
D zisk = p zisk * tu / 8
Jemné doladenie: Tieto vypočítané hodnoty sú vynikajúcim východiskovým bodom. Odtiaľ urobte malé, prírastkové úpravy pojmov P, I a D, aby ste zdokonalili reakciu systému na potreby vašej konkrétnej aplikácie (napr. Rýchlejšia reakcia oproti menšiemu prekročeniu). Tento proces je kľúčom k zvládnutiu riadiaceho algoritmu PID.
Algoritmus regulácie PID polohy vypočíta kompletnú, absolútnu výstupnú hodnotu požadovanú v každom cykle (napr. 'Nastavte ohrievač na 75% výkon '). Prírastkový algoritmus regulácie PID vypočíta iba zmenu potrebnú z predchádzajúceho výstupu (napr. „Zvýšiť výkon ohrievača o 2%“). Prírastkový prístup môže byť v niektorých systémoch bezpečnejší, pretože zabraňuje veľkému, náhle skoky vo výstupe, ak ovládač stručne vynuluje.
V procesoch s množstvom merania „hluk “ - čo znamená, že spätná väzba snímača rýchlo a eroraticky kolíše - derivátový výraz môže tento šum nesprávne interpretovať ako rýchlu zmenu v chybe a spôsobiť nestabilný výstup. V týchto bežných slučkách „hlučných “ je štandardnou praxou nastaviť zisk D na nulu a pracovať iba pomocou riadenia PID (konkrétne ovládanie PI).
Prekročenie je vtedy, keď procesná premenná strieľa okolo požadovanej hodnoty a potom sa usadí späť. Je to klasické znamenie, že integrál (i) zisk je príliš vysoký, čo spôsobuje, že ovládač „skončí “ príliš veľa nápravných opatrení. Môže byť tiež spôsobený nedostatočným derivátovým ziskom (d) ziskom na tlmenie odozvy. Ak to chcete opraviť, mali by ste najprv skúsiť znížiť integrálny zisk.
Áno, absolútne. PLC (programovateľný logický radič) je jednou z najbežnejších platforiem na implementáciu riadiaceho algoritmu PID. Väčšina moderných PLC má vyhradené, vstavané funkčné bloky PID, vďaka ktorým je konfigurácia jednoduchá. PLC často vykonáva výpočet regulácie PID a potom odošle výsledný analógový výstupný signál do VFD alebo riadiaceho ventilu.
Algoritmus riadenia PID je dôkazom elegantného a efektívneho inžinierstva. Je to základný, výkonný a pozoruhodne flexibilný nástroj, ktorý tvorí podložie modernej priemyselnej automatizácie. Odborným vyvážením svojej proporcionálnej reakcie na súčasnosť, jeho integrálne zváženie minulosti a predikcia derivátov budúcnosti prináša PID riadiaci algoritmus jedinečnú stabilitu, efektívnosť a presnosť systémom, ktoré by boli inak chaotické, zbytočné a nespoľahlivé.
Od najjednoduchšieho regulátora teploty až po najpokročilejší VFD využívajúci komplexné rutiny úspory energie je riadiacim algoritmom PID bežným vláknom. Zvládnuť svoje princípy a umenie jeho ladenia je a bude aj naďalej základnou zručnosťou pre každého odborníka v oblasti inžinierstva, automatizácie a riadenia procesov.